Jakarta, INTI - Indonesia's National Cyber and Crypto Agency (BSSN) recorded an average of 182 potential cyber threats per second targeting various entities through the country's internet infrastructure, based on its analysis of approximately 5.16 billion internet traffic anomalies throughout 2025. Jakarta, INTI - Cybersecurity company TrendAI, formerly known as Trend Micro, has officially launched its first data center in Indonesia, reinforcing its commitment to delivering AI-powered cybersecurity services while supporting the country's growing demand for local data processing and storage. Jakarta, INTI - Cyber threats targeting Indonesia are becoming increasingly complex amid rapid digital transformation, growing global geopolitical competition, and the country’s strategic importance. Experts warn that these threats are no longer limited to cybercrime but have evolved into tools for foreign espionage and information operations that could potentially disrupt national security.
